The Mechanics of Cooling: How Does It Work?
So, how does an AC actually work? The basic principle is simple: by transferring heat from the air inside your home to the air outside, an AC cools the air and makes it more comfortable to breathe. The process involves a refrigerant, a compressor, and a fan, which work together to create a cooling effect.

The Energy Efficiency of ACs: What Does It Mean for You?
Myth 2: All ACs are created equal.
Reality check: not all ACs are created equal. In fact, the Energy Star rating system can help you distinguish between more and less energy-efficient ACs. Look for the Energy Star logo when shopping for an AC – it indicates that the product meets energy efficiency standards set by the US Environmental Protection Agency.
